Tai Chi exercise is a traditional Chinese exercise which has its roots in the martial arts; yet for centuries, millions of Chinese have practiced its flowing, meditative movements to promote and retain health. It is well known that is beneficial for health and fitness. To determine whether tai chi improves glucose, TC, TG, waist power, grip power, flexibility, endurance, agility, and balance. We evaluated the effect of 12 week Tai Chi exercise on blood variables and Physical fitness in middle aged woman. Twenty women were recruited from the public health center. They were divided into obesity(n=10) group and control(n=10) group. Two groups were participated in 12 weeks(3 times/week) of Tai Chi exercise program. Data were analyzed with Two-way ANOVA by repeated measure. The results were as followed. Blood variables(glucose, total cholesterol, triglyceride) and Physical fitness(grip power, waist power, flexibility, muscle endurance, agility, balance) were improved pre and post Tai Chi exercise program in both groups. Also, physical fitness factors(grip power, waist power, balance) were significant improvement in both groups. but, endurance was significantly increased in control group than in Obesity group. In conclusions, 12 weeks Tai Chi exercise program may help to improve blood variables and physical fitness levels positively.
